Butterfly valves are widely used in various industries such as petroleum, chemical, and water treatment due to their compact structure, ease of operation, and sealing performance. However, the durability and reliability of butterfly valves in high-pressure, high-temperature, and corrosive environments have been ongoing challenges for engineers. Traditional welding techniques often struggle to meet the demands of these harsh conditions.

Plasma Spraying: This technique allows for the application of various materials—including metals, alloys, and ceramics—onto the surface of the butterfly valve disc, forming a coating with specific properties. These coatings can be designed to provide wear resistance, corrosion resistance, high-temperature resistance, and other desired characteristics.
